Who Veronica is

Rivas-Molloy grew up on the Texas-Mexico border in El Paso and became a U.S. citizen while she was in law school.

About Veronica

Born in Mexico and raised in the El Paso-Juarez area, Rivas-Molloy put herself through the University of Houston Law Center, graduating magna cum laude, then spent 20 years as a business litigator at major law firms before winning her seat on the First Court of Appeals in 2020. She's the third Latina ever elected to that court and is now running for a second term.
